اطلب الآن واستمتع بخدمة الدفع عند الاستلام بكل راحة وأمان!

Create The Perfect Devops Staff Structure

However, the danger with small teams signifies that getting all of the required expertise could be a challenge, and lack of a team member might significantly impair the team’s throughput. Contemplate the price range, wants, and knowledge ranges to make one of the best expertise decisions for the team. Start with the basic targets, add in wish record items, and write it all out attaching a timeframe as needed. The map should embrace a listing of action gadgets broken down by priority and who is ai trust liable for completing every step.

  • Continuing to scale DevOps across the organization entails promoting a DevOps mindset, establishing a DevOps leadership team, making a DevOps community, and measuring success to show worth.
  • By integrating these key practices, organizations can structure their DevOps groups to be resilient, agile, and highly efficient.
  • A DevOps tradition is one where collaboration, steady enchancment, and shared accountability are valued and nurtured throughout the entire group.
  • Offering coaching programs, certifications, and entry to studying resources may help staff members acquire the required expertise.

Shorter Growth Cycles, Faster Innovation

The final stage, deploy, includes releasing the appliance into the production setting. The deployment course of regularly leverages continuous deployment practices to reduce guide intervention and ensure reliable supply. This stage is crucial for environment friendly code deployment, system uptime, and meeting end-user expectations.

devops organizational structure

By creating cross-functional groups, encouraging common communication and collaboration, implementing shared tools and processes, and leading by instance, organizations can foster a tradition of collaboration and shared ownership devops team structure. This, in flip, leads to improved efficiency, sooner supply of software program, and a more satisfying working setting for staff members. A well-structured DevOps pipeline is more than just a technical solution—it serves as a strategic enabler for organizations striving to ship high-quality software with pace, reliability, and efficiency. A DevOps pipeline optimizes and streamlines each stage of the software development lifecycle by seamlessly integrating key practices similar to steady integration, steady testing, and continuous monitoring.

Devops Staff Construction: The Final Word Guide

The particular activities and duties will differ, depending on the prevailing company tradition, proximity to like-minded IT of us and leadership. Get ideas from the specialists’ advice under, and formulate a plan to introduce everybody to DevOps, get them excited about it and ensure ongoing communication. Smart hiring techniques set up the right DevOps staff structure, as well as an understanding of everybody’s roles.

4 Implementing Devops Groups

devops organizational structure

Members of this group function intermediaries, bridging the divide between Dev and Ops by implementing progressive practices corresponding to stand-ups and Kanban for Ops teams. They additionally tackle operational issues for Dev groups, together with load balancers, administration NICs, and SSL offloading. Hence, even the composition of a staff shouldn’t be standardized, as different groups require tailor-made structures primarily based on the broader context of the corporate and its willingness to embrace change. Every group has unique necessities and limitations, and by taking these under consideration, you’ll have the ability to create a group that aligns perfectly together with your objectives and assets. This method optimizes resource allocation, maximizes productiveness, and fosters a cohesive group dynamic. This apply empowers groups to streamline their operations, improve efficiency, and deliver high-quality software program with greater velocity and precision.

This reliance on automation enhances efficiency and reliability, making certain that the software program development lifecycle is easy and predictable. A DevOps team construction outlines how growth and operations groups work together to automate the software program development lifecycle (SDLC). It dismantles departmental silos, encouraging steady integration, delivery, and automation to enhance speed, high quality, and reliability.

Before implementing a DevOps team, it is necessary to have a transparent understanding of your current development and operations practices. According to Jez Humble, co-author of “Steady Delivery” (2010), “The first step is to create a value stream map, which is a visualization of the circulate of labor by way of your organization, from concept to money.” Make certain you perceive the outsourcer’s security panorama and your individual responsibilities on this space, as you’d with any exterior firm. The difference here is that the staff, processes, and software program the outsourcer plans to make use of shall be deeply embedded in your company’s infrastructure — it’s not something you can simply swap from. Additionally make positive that the outsourcer’s instruments will work with what you have already got in-house. In the construct stage, the application is compiled utilizing the built-in code from the source code repository.

The system experiences reduced operational expenses together with the simplification of operational complexities. The introduction of autonomous systems https://www.globalcloudteam.com/ can result in a substantial discount in operational workload, which generally exists in traditional handbook DevOps practices. Operational effectivity enhancements scale back operational bills in addition to create extra useful resource capability that know-how groups can utilize to drive business enlargement and innovation.

With the optimal DevOps group structure and greatest practices, businesses can release software program faster, get it more dependable, and all in all, present extra worth to their consumers. Others have hired a third-party DevOps staff to implement best practices, deploy instruments, and prepare inner personnel. Embedding safety practices (DevSecOps) in growth permits organizations to search out vulnerabilities within the development section than after deployment, lowering security breaches. DevOps accelerates software deployment by eliminating the obstacles between development and operations. New features, patches, and fixes could be launched faster, which suggests fewer days to market. By regularly reviewing progress and adjusting team practices, your DevOps staff can constantly improve its efficiency and adapt to new challenges.

The key right here is to ensure fast and efficient collaboration between Dev- and Ops-teams. In this DevOps staff construction, Operations personnel are fully embedded within product growth groups, blurring the excellence between Dev and Ops. Though this model resembles Sort 1 (Dev and Ops Collaboration), it has unique traits. This makes it attainable for the software program growth staff to create, check, and release code quicker and more reliably. A DevOps technique goals to cut back the silos between your improvement and operations groups.

In such instances, the Dev group could turn to service providers like LARION for assist. These suppliers can help with creating take a look at environments, automating infrastructure and monitoring, and advising on which operational options to include throughout the software program growth cycle. That stated, every DevOps group, no matter which form it takes, should embody engineers who are expert in each software program development and IT operations. Trendy DevOps teams can also embody other stakeholders — corresponding to quality assurance engineers or safety specialists — who can deliver additional expertise to the software program delivery course of. This team construction, popularized by Google, is where a growth staff arms off a product to the Website Reliability Engineering (SRE) team, who really runs the software program. In this model, growth teams present logs and different artifacts to the SRE staff to show their software program meets a sufficient standard for support from the SRE staff.

Leave a Reply

Your email address will not be published. Required fields are marked *

//
فريق دعم Bidawi Shop هنا للإجابة على استفساراتكم. لا تترددوا في التواصل معنا لأي مساعدة!
مرحبًا! كيف يمكننا مساعدتك اليوم؟